Can I use WD-40 on a cuckoo clock?

Never, never, never oil the gears or the escapement. They must remain dry. When finished, none of the oil should be running or dripping. Notice in this procedure, no WD-40.

Is WD-40 good for clocks?

Using substitutes like WD40 can actually damage your clock’s movement. Brass and steel are used in clocks because when properly lubricated with the right oil it forms a perfect bearing.

Can I use 3in1 oil on my clock?

How often should a clock be oiled? Products that you should NEVER use to oil a clock: WD-40, silicone lubricant, kerosene, graphite, sewing machine oil, motor oil, 3 in 1 oil or mineral oil. Clock oil is highly refined oil and it is engineered specifically for clock use .

How do you take care of a cuckoo clock?

Maintaining Cuckoo Clocks Taking good care of your cuckoo clock is not hard, but it is necessary. First and foremost, you should never move your clock with the pendulum on it. You should also have your cuckoo clock oiled each three years and it is recommended that it be taken apart and cleaned at least every ten years.

Why does my cuckoo clock keep stopping?

One of the most common reasons owners have issues with their coo coo clock stopping is that the mechanical movement of the cuckoo clock is not level. If the heart beat is irregular, adjust the cuckoo clock’s position on the wall until the tick-tock beat of the pendulum sounds even again.
